Production Viruses - A Global Challenge That's Costing a Fortune

By Jake Waddilove, MA, VetMB, MRCVS. In the late 1980's and early 1990's pig production throughout the world started to experience a change in disease patterns that has had a profound impact on the way we have kept pigs ever since. Before that time most diseases were bacterial or mycoplasmal. Viral disease occurred either as discrete outbreaks or as emergency diseases such as Foot and Mouth Disease or Classical Swine Fever.
